Market context
Malokaterynivka sits roughly 15 kilometres south-west of Zaporizhzhya city in the Zaporizhzhya Oblast, a settlement of modest strategic value but positioned within the broader Zaporizhzhya front where Russian forces have maintained a grinding offensive posture since 2022. The 0% crowd probability on Polymarket reflects the settlement's current distance from active Russian-held territory and the absence of any credible reporting suggesting imminent assault. On-chain USDC liquidity for this contract remains thin, typical of granular geographic resolution markets where conditional token mechanics price in both the military outcome and the ISW map's documentation lag.
Historical precedent from the Zaporizhzhya campaign shows Russian advances in this oblast occur in fits and starts, often stalling for months before sudden pushes. Mariupol's fall in May 2022 and the subsequent grinding advances around Bakhmut and Soledar established patterns where Russian territorial gains require sustained attrition rather than breakthrough manoeuvre. Malokaterynivka's capture would require Russian forces to first consolidate positions substantially closer to the settlement, a process that typically telegraphs itself through weeks of incremental map changes visible on ISW reporting.
Traders monitoring this contract should track frontline developments around Orikhiv and Robotyne, the nearer Ukrainian-held positions that would signal any Russian operational shift toward Malokaterynivka. ISW's daily assessments and Telegram channels from military analysts provide real-time frontline updates; any credible reporting of Russian advances within 5–10 kilometres would materially alter probability. The February 2026 settlement window allows sufficient time for significant territorial shifts, though current momentum and Ukrainian defensive positioning suggest the baseline remains unfavourable for Russian capture.

Resolution & payout
Polymarket-based markets settle through the UMA Optimistic Oracle on Polygon. A proposer submits the outcome, a two-hour challenge window opens, and unchallenged proposals finalise the resolution. Payouts settle automatically in USDC the moment the result is final — no bookmaker, no delay.
Kalshi-based markets settle in USD via the CFTC-regulated clearinghouse. Betfair Exchange settles in GBP/EUR net of commission. Manifold is play-money and does not pay out real funds.
